I have lived in Alaska
for 25 years. I moved here with my family because my father is
a Geologist and was working in the mineral exploration industry.
I followed suit and with my brothers and father started prospecting
in the interior at the age of 16. We started our own exploration
company in 1982 in which we worked mostly for the mom and pop
placer miners employing geophysical instrumentation to help them
pin point their most economic ground. In my early years, I worked
in many other professions. Ditch digger, construction, remodel,
and even a short stint crabbing in the Bering Sea. I eventually
took a job in geological exploration with Comico Alaska Exploration.
This enabled me to really see Alaska. I traveled from the Lisburne
Hills north of the Arctic Circle to Prince of Wales Island in
South East. It was a great opportunity to explore and get to visit
the villages and people of Alaska.
I married my wonderful
wife Joan in 1994 and for the most part left working in bush Alaska.
In 1996, the day my twin daughters were born, I started work with
AAA-1 Subaru. The name has now changed to AAA-1 The Shop, which
I now own, but we still are an independent Subaru repair and service
facility.
